Physical Properties
Crystal Structure
Crystal structure is a defining feature of quartz, affecting both its visual appeal and commercial utility. Arkansas quartz exhibits a hexagonal crystal system, giving it a distinctive appearance and making it suitable for various uses in both decorative and functional items. Its strong, transparent nature is instrumental for many industries, especially electronics and optics. The unique feature of its crystal structure means that it can be finely crafted into various shapes without compromising its integrity, although this requires skilled artisans.
Color Variations
Color variations in Arkansas quartz are extensive and contribute immensely to its allure. As seen in varieties like amethyst and citrine, these colors not only enhance aesthetic appeal but also reflect different types of compositions and impurities within the minerals. The key characteristic here is that these variations can add significant value to pieces, making some more sought after than others. Herein lies an advantage; for collectors, unique colors can create a more diverse and interesting collection showcasing the natural beauty of Arkansas.
Hardness and Durability
Quartz, including that found in Arkansas, ranks high on the Mohs scale of mineral hardness. It is rated a 7, making it quite resistant to scratching and suitable for everyday wear in jewelry. This durability lends itself well to both collectors and craftsmen who desire long-lasting pieces. A unique aspect of this hardness is its ability to withstand various environmental conditions, thus making it a favorable choice for outdoor exhibitions or displays. However, care must still be taken to avoid impacts that could shatter or damage the crystals.

Tools Used in Mining
The right tools can make a world of difference when it comes to efficiency and safety in mining. Essential tools for quartz mining include:
- Pickaxes and Hammers: Traditional yet effective, pickaxes help miners break into hard rock when searching for quartz veins. Hammers serve a similar function and allow for more precise strikes.
- Shovels and Buckets: Simple but necessary, shovels facilitate the collection of loose quartz found on the surface or in shallow deposits. Buckets are just as crucial for transporting quartz to processing areas.
- Sluice Boxes: Often used in creek beds or rivers, sluice boxes can help separate valuable quartz from heavier materials. They employ the flow of water to filter through the sediment.
- Drills and Blasting Tools: For deeper mines, specialized drilling equipment creates holes for explosives. This method is necessary for breaking larger chunks of quartz-rich rock.
- Safety Gear: As essential as any tool, safety helmets, gloves, and eye protection are mandatory for protecting miners from potential hazards.


These tools not only enhance productivity but also ensure that operations adhere to safety regulations, minimizing risk while maximizing yields.
Mining Operations
Mining operations vary widely based on the geographic conditions and the specific qualities of the quartz being extracted. General practices involve several stages:
- Site Assessment: Initially, geological surveys are conducted to identify optimal mining locations. This assessment involves examining core samples and rock formations.
- Excavation: Depending on the site, different excavation methods are utilized. Surface mining might involve rotating equipment to scrape away outer layers, while underground operations rely on tunnels and shafts.
- Processing: Once quartz is extracted, it goes through processing. Sorting may involve washing, grinding, and heating to remove impurities. This stage is vital for enhancing the quality of quartz before it reaches the market.
- Restoration: After mining operations are completed, restoring the land is a pressing concern. Replanting vegetation and reshaping land contours are often performed to return the area to a more natural state.
A well-structured mining operation balances efficiency with environmental considerations. Miners must be vigilant about their impact and engaged in sustainable practices that promote both resource extraction and ecological stewardship.

Regulations Governing Mining Activities
Regulation plays a vital role in ensuring that quartz mining is conducted in a responsible manner. In Arkansas, several laws have been established to govern mining practices, focusing on minimizing environmental degradation while still allowing for economic development. Understanding these regulations can help collectors and enthusiasts appreciate the efforts made towards responsible gain from nature’s offerings.
The Arkansas Department of Energy and Environment oversees various aspects of mining, ensuring compliance with both state and federal laws. Key regulations include:


- Permitting processes, which require detailed environmental assessments before mining licenses are granted.
- Restoration obligations, mandating that companies rehabilitate land once mining is completed.
- Water protection laws, focusing on maintaining the purity and ecological health of nearby water sources.
These regulations not only safeguard the environment but also promote sustainable practices.
